Masam removes 4,811 landmines, unexploded ordnance, and explosive devices

Project Masam’s operations room has announced that last week, the project teams removed 1,273 landmines, unexploded ordnance, and explosive devices, bringing the total number of explosives removed in February to 4,811.

In its statement, Project Masam said that the project teams have removed 3,912 unexploded ordnance (UXO) and 899 explosive device including landmines since the beginning of the month. Management added that the project teams removed this week during the same period 809 anti-tank and 29 anti-personnel mines.

Last week (25 February – 3 March), the Masam teams succeeded in clearing 278,000sqm of the Yemen liberated land, bringing the total area cleared since the beginning of the project in mid-2018 to 44,850,678sqm.
